Péter Magyar states Europe is at a critical juncture, with leaders needing to make important choices. He also addressed issues of love and same-sex couples.
Magyar Péter, a prominent Hungarian figure, has articulated a vision for Europe at a critical juncture, suggesting leaders face significant decisions. His pronouncements extend to domestic issues, where he claims tens of thousands of Hungarian families are in difficult circumstances. He has also spoken on social matters, asserting that love is a fundamental right and referencing biblical texts in discussions about same-sex couples.
Magyar's commentary also touches on administrative reform, specifically advocating for the dissolution of county assemblies. His influence has been noted by cultural figures, such as László Krasznahorkai, who suggests Magyar has made the previously unthinkable a possibility.
